Ortiz just needed to get past Thomas Dulorme on the weekend to lock in his fight with Tszyu, and the Texan wasted little time in sending the veteran Dulorme crumbling to the canvas courtesy of a vicious body shot.

The left hook to the liver was the type of shot we’re more accustomed to seeing from Tszyu, who earned his ‘Soul Taker’ nickname with a string of savage body attack stoppages.

Ortiz’s win came just 2:39 into the first round in Fresno, California and sees Ortiz Jr confirm his August 3 bout against Tszyu.

“Hey Tim, man, I know you’re watching this fight right now – I’m ready for you, man,” Ortiz Jr said afterwards.

“Let’s get ready and put on the best show for these folks.”

The shock fight was all but confirmed last week and will take place on the undercard to Terence Crawford’s super-welterweight debut against Israill Madrimov. Former heavyweight champion Andy Ruiz fights Jarrell Miller and Isaac Cruz defends his WBA super-lightweight world title against Jose Valenzuela on the same card, which has been touted as one of the best ever held in America.

A fearsome puncher, Ortiz has now won all 21 of his fights by stoppage, including back-to-back first round knockouts since moving from welterweight to super-welterweight.

Questions have been asked about whether the former welterweight star is targeting Tszyu too early, but the 26-year-old laughed off those concerns.

“I just want to fight the best,” he said. “I don’t care if it’s the right time or not.

“People are judging my opponent selection. I don’t choose my opponents, I just take them out. That’s all I have to do. That’s my job.

“I’m gonna take everybody out.”

Tszyu will start his training camp on Monday ahead of his comeback from a bloody split decision defeat to Sebastian Fundora in March, and was watching Ortiz Jr closely.
